CF Haplogroup

 

 

CF Haplogroup is a human male Y-DNA Haplogroup whose defining mutation is P143. Along with & parallel to Haplogroup DE, it is a descendant of Haplogroup CT. As its compound name implies, it is the ancestral Haplogroup to both Haplogroup C and Haplogroup F.

Haplogroup CF is defined by the mutation P143. The time of origin was between 55,000 to 60,000 year ago. The origin is in Asia.

Haplogroup C is not African and has not been found on the continent.
